Razer is bringing the world's first HD haptics gaming chair cushion to CES 2024


It has 16 haptic actuators and is compatible with most chairs.

One notable mention is Razer's Project Esther, the world's first HD haptics gaming chair cushion. They used advanced digital signal processing and wideband voice-coil actuators to produce the haptics for PC gaming — expanding it into Xbox headphones the following year. CES 2019 brought Razer's Hypersense high-resolution vibration system, which it programmed into keyboard rests, mice, and a chair.
